#d56468 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d56468 is composed of 83.5% red, 39.2%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 53.1% magenta, 51.2%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 357.9 degrees, a saturation of 57.4% and a lightness of 61.4%. #d56468 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c8d0 with #ab0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6666.

#d56468 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#d56468 has RGB values of R:213, G:100, B:104 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.53, Y:0.51,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 13984872.

Shades and Tints of #d56468

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0f0404 is the darkest color, while #fffef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#d56468

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a09999 is the less saturated color, while #fb3e45 is the most saturated one.
